Educational Advocacy:

Assessment for children under 2

Statements for children under 2 years of age are rare. If your child's particular condition or health problem has caused concern from a very early age, he/she may have been referred to the L.E.A for an assessment.

If a parent requests the assessment, then it must be carried out. This assessment does not need to follow the statutory procedures for children over 2 years. If a statement is issued, it is usually because of complex needs.

Educational assessments for children over 2 and under compulsory school age:

Early Years Action

If your child needs additional/different support to the usual provision, the S.E.N.C.O and class teacher will agree on interventions. You should be consulted with regard to any further action.

Early Years Action Plus

This Stage means that the school will seek outside help from other professionals/specialists in order to meet your child's needs.
